- Pending Government Action:Government Action: BBB reports on known government actions involving business’ marketplace conduct:AG FILES SUIT AGAINST ROBOTICS TOY COMPANY FOR FAILING TO FULLFILL ORDERS
The following describes a pending government action that has been formally brought by a government agency but has not yet been resolved. We are providing a summary of the government’s allegations, which have not yet been proven.
On September 18, 2024, the Pennsylvania Attorney General filed a lawsuit against Digital Dream Labs, LLC for failing to fulfill orders, failing to issue refunds, and not responding to customer requests.
The lawsuit accuses Digital Dream Labs, LLC, and its CEO, Harold Jacob Hanchar, of violating Pennsylvania’s Consumer Protection Law by failing to provide prepaid merchandise in a timely manner, misrepresenting advertised delivery dates, failing to notify consumers of their right to cancel, denying consumers the ability to cancel undelivered orders , and failed to issue prompt full refunds.
The lawsuit alleges that this conduct is noncompliant with the Federal Trade Commission’s Rule on Mail, Internet or Telephone Order Sales.
